The Rise of Cross-Chain Crypto Lending Protocols

Cross-chain crypto lending protocols are becoming one of the fastest-growing innovations in decentralized finance (DeFi). These platforms allow users to borrow and lend digital assets across multiple blockchains without depending on a single network.

As crypto users demand faster transactions, lower fees, and more liquidity, cross-chain lending has stepped forward as a powerful solution.

What Are Cross-Chain Crypto Lending Protocols?

Cross-chain lending protocols are DeFi platforms that let users deposit crypto on one blockchain and borrow assets from another.

For example, you can deposit Solana-based tokens and borrow Ethereum-based assets. This creates a flexible environment where users can access liquidity without first bridging their tokens manually.

Traditional lending protocols like Aave or Compound mainly work within a single blockchain, which limits access to liquidity. Cross-chain protocols solve this by connecting different blockchains, allowing assets to move safely between them.


Why Cross-Chain Lending Is Becoming Popular

1. Better Liquidity

One of the biggest benefits is improved liquidity. Instead of relying on one blockchain’s users, these protocols pool liquidity from several chains. This means borrowers get more options and better rates, while lenders enjoy higher potential returns.

2. Lower Transaction Fees

Some blockchains have high transaction costs, especially during congestion. Cross-chain lending lets users interact with cheaper chains while still accessing value from more expensive ones. For example, you can borrow Ethereum assets using funds locked on a low-fee chain like Polygon.

3. Improved User Choice

Cross-chain lending empowers users to choose the chain that best suits them. Whether they prefer speed, low fees, or strong security, they can manage their assets freely across different ecosystems.

4. Enhanced Risk Management

By spreading operations across multiple networks, these protocols reduce single-chain risk. If one network experiences technical problems or high congestion, users can still transact on other linked chains.


How Cross-Chain Lending Works

Cross-chain lending depends on three major technologies:

  1. Interoperability Bridges:
    Secure bridges move assets between different chains or lock them on the original chain and mint an equivalent version on the destination chain.
  2. Smart Contracts:
    Automated contracts handle deposits, borrowing, collateral management, and interest rates without human involvement.
  3. Oracles and Relayers:
    These systems update prices, verify states across chains, and ensure transactions are processed accurately.

Together, these tools allow users to borrow on Chain A while their collateral stays locked on Chain B.


Leading Cross-Chain Lending Platforms

Several innovative platforms are pushing this technology forward:

1. Radiant Capital

A popular cross-chain money market built on LayerZero, allowing deposits and loans across multiple EVM chains.

2. Rango Finance

A protocol that supports asset swaps and lending across many blockchains using advanced routing systems.

3. Kujira & Axelar Integration

This partnership enables seamless collateralized lending between chains like Cosmos, Ethereum, and others.

4. Kava

A cross-chain lending platform built on Cosmos with support for Ethereum assets through EVM compatibility.

These platforms are proving that cross-chain lending is not just a trend but a major evolution in DeFi.

Risks and Challenges

Despite its growth, cross-chain lending faces challenges:

1. Bridge Security Risks

Bridges remain one of the most targeted systems in crypto. A breach can lead to asset losses.

2. Smart Contract Vulnerabilities

Any coding error across interconnected chains can create serious problems.

3. Liquidity Fragmentation

Managing liquidity and keeping interest rates stable across chains is complex.

4. Regulatory Uncertainty

Different regions interpret cross-chain interactions differently, making compliance challenging.

Protocols must adopt strong security audits, robust bridge technology, and risk controls to protect user funds.


The Future of Cross-Chain Lending

The future looks promising as developers work on technologies that make cross-chain lending more secure and scalable. Innovations like trust-minimized bridges, zero-knowledge proofs, and modular blockchain designs are expected to further improve interoperability.

Cross-chain lending will likely become the backbone of the next generation of decentralized finance, giving users a unified experience where assets move freely across networks without complicated steps.
